Terriers Blanked By Melfort

Yorkton ended a three game road trip with a 7-0 drubbing at the hands of the Melfort Mustangs. David Rioux and Dawson Leroux each had a three point night, while James Venne stopped all 28 Yorkton shots in the victory.

Melfort opened the scoring 1:09 into the contest. Riley Ashe found a wide open Zac Somers on the backdoor for the Teddy Bear goal at Northern Lights Palace. Less than two minutes later Melfort struck again. A wrist shot from Leroux hit a Terrier and eluded Allen, to make it a 2-0 game. Melfort added one more in the first period. Rioux stick-handled his way into the slot and let a backhander go that slid through the legs of Allen. That ended the night for the Lone Tree, Colorado product and he was replaced by Tysen Smith.

Melfort continued their onslaught in the second period. Kevin Minnoch blasted a shot on the power-play past a screened Smith, to make it 4-0 Mustangs. Ben Tkachuk made it 5-0 with a highlight reel effort, pulling the puck around Aiden Knutson before wiring a shot past Smith. Then Somers scored his second goal of the game, on the power-play, with a one-timed bomb from the right face-off circle to make it 6-0 Mustangs. Melfort added one more goal in the third period. A point shot from Leroux was stopped by Smith, before Rioux scooped the rebound past the Yorkton net-minder to make it 7-0.

Yorkton is back in action on Saturday night for their annual Teddy Bear Toss and First Responders night when the Flin Flon Bombers are in town. Fans are encouraged to bring stuffed animals to the game and toss them onto the ice after the first goal Yorkton scores. First responders can also get admission for free with proof of ID.
